Urgent care centers and emergency situation spaces are amongst the most frequently utilized places for treating injuries and illnesses.


While they share similarities, emergency situation rooms and urgent care centers are not the exact same. Let's explore the distinctions. The emergency room (ER) is set up to deal with serious injuries and deadly medical issues. From board-certified emergency clinic physicians and proficient nurses to sophisticated injury rooms, labs and imaging devices, the ER is a modern and high-performing marvel.

In the most current variation of the National Hospital Ambulatory Treatment Study, the CDC found that 136. 9 million individuals checked out emergency situation departments in the United States last year.


3 million or 9% were admitted to the medical facility. While numerous of these sees were required, most specialists agree a big portion of clients could be treated in other places. Yet because ERs are open 24/7, every day of the year, consumers still use them for any after-hours treatment. What kinds of illnesses or injuries require a see to the emergency situation space? An ER go to is suggested for any serious and life-threatening diseases or injuries, including: Head injuries Car accidents Falls that might include numerous injuries Serious allergies Unmanageable or serious bleeding Loss of consciousness or vision Chest discomforts and breathing trouble Stroke signs Psychological health problem concerns These medical issues can be lethal and need to be treated as emergencies as quickly as possible.




Immediate care clinics deal with minor health problems and injuries. But my review here they're not intended for major injuries or illnesses, or any condition that might be lethal. This line can be fuzzy, so here are a couple of things immediate care centers typically treat: Minor fractures, sprains, strains Minor bumps, scrapes, rashes, cuts, stitches, burns, and so on.

Retail clinics are walk-in centers that are usually located in stores, supermarkets, and pharmacies. The clinicians there deal with straightforward small health problems and can offer preventive services. Immediate care clinics deal with different concerns. Immediate care family practice urgent care centers are also walk-in centers, however they focus on dealing with injuries or illnesses that need immediate care, but must not need an emergency clinic (ER) visit.
